The Essence of DeSci

DeSci, or decentralized science, represents a novel approach to scientific research that leverages blockchain technology and decentralized networks. By distributing research processes across a global network of scientists and institutions, DeSci aims to enhance transparency, collaboration, and efficiency. This approach breaks down traditional barriers and fosters a more inclusive and participatory scientific community.

Biometric Clinical Data: Precision Meets Medicine

Biometric clinical data refers to the detailed, real-time health metrics collected from individuals through various devices and sensors. This data encompasses everything from heart rate and blood pressure to glucose levels and sleep patterns. The integration of biometric data into clinical research provides an unprecedented level of precision, allowing for more accurate diagnoses and personalized treatment plans.

One of the most prominent avenues for blockchain growth income is through the investment and trading of cryptocurrencies. While this often gets the most media attention, it's merely the tip of the iceberg. Beyond speculation, the underlying utility of many digital assets is driving sustainable income. For instance, holding certain cryptocurrencies, known as "staking," allows participants to earn rewards for validating transactions and securing the network. This is akin to earning interest in a traditional savings account, but with the added potential for appreciation of the underlying asset. The rewards are typically distributed in the native cryptocurrency, providing a compounding effect as both the principal and the earned rewards grow in value.

Decentralized Finance, or DeFi, is another seismic shift powered by blockchain, creating a fertile ground for growth income. DeFi aims to replicate and improve upon traditional financial services like lending, borrowing, and insurance without relying on central institutions. In the realm of lending, users can deposit their crypto assets into liquidity pools and earn interest from borrowers who utilize these funds. These yields can be significantly higher than those offered by traditional banks, though they come with their own set of risks, including smart contract vulnerabilities and impermanent loss in liquidity provision. Similarly, provid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s) in exchange for trading fees and governance tokens offers another stream of income. This active participation in the functioning of DeFi protocols is a direct form of earning through blockchain's innovative infrastructure.

Beyond direct financial participation, blockchain growth income can also be generated through the creation and ownership of digital assets, particularly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s). While NFTs have been widely discussed in the context of digital art and collectibles, their application extends to intellectual property, gaming, and even real estate. Creators can mint their digital creations as NFTs, selling them directly to consumers and bypassing traditional gatekeepers. Furthermore, NFTs can be designed with embedded royalties, ensuring that the original creator receives a percentage of every subsequent resale. This creates a passive income stream that can last as long as the NFT is traded. In the gaming world, players can earn NFTs through gameplay, which can then be sold for real-world value, blurring the lines between entertainment and income generation.

One of the most exciting areas of development is the tokenization of real-world assets (RWAs). This involves representing ownership of physical assets, such as real estate, art, or even commodities, as digital tokens on a blockchain. Tokenization offers several advantages, including increased liquidity, fractional ownership, and enhanced transparency. For income generation, tokenized assets can be bought and sold on secondary markets, providing investors with opportunities to profit from price appreciation. Furthermore, some tokenized assets may generate passive income through rental yields or dividends, which can be distributed directly to token holders on the blockchain. Imagine owning a fraction of a commercial property and receiving your share of rental income directly into your digital wallet – this is the promise of tokenized RWAs.

The realm of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) also presents unique avenues for growth income. DAOs are member-owned communities without centralized leadership, governed by rules encoded as smart contracts. Participation in a DAO can involve earning tokens for contributing to its development, managing its treasury, or providing services. For example, a DAO focused on developing a new decentralized application might offer token rewards to developers, marketers, and community managers. Furthermore, many DAOs hold valuable digital assets in their treasuries, and the appreciation of these assets can benefit token holders through potential token price increases or direct distributions. Engaging with a DAO offers a chance to be part of a collective endeavor and share in its financial success.

The concept of "play-to-earn" gaming, powered by blockchain, has rapidly evolved from a niche interest to a significant income-generating sector. In these games, players can earn digital assets, such as in-game items, characters, or currency, through their gameplay. These assets are often represented as NFTs, giving players true ownership and the ability to trade them on open marketplaces for real-world value. Some games also incorporate DeFi elements, allowing players to stake their in-game assets or participate in governance to earn further rewards. While the sustainability and economic models of some play-to-earn games are still under scrutiny, the fundamental shift towards player ownership and the potential for tangible rewards is undeniable.
